
COMPUTER DETECTIVE - A CRIME NOVEL ABOUT ALGORITHMS
In a world where the lines between reality and code blur, Franek Runtime appears – a disgraced ex-commissioner with a heartless approach to solving mysteries. His extraordinary analytical skills and determination make him the ideal candidate to catch the culprits in the case of the robbery of the police headquarters. Will Franek, supported by unconventional colleagues, be able to unravel this criminal intrigue?
- Using algorithmic tools to solve criminal puzzles.
- Binary search of smuggler boats to find hidden evidence.
- Tracking spies using a search tree, revealing their conspiracy.
- Escape from prison by applying depth-first search.
- Opening locks using a priority queue.
- Following the trail of conspirators using best-first search.
- Fascinating twists in each chapter.
Computer Detective is not only a thrilling crime novel, but also a fascinating journey into the world of algorithms. Franek Runtime, the protagonist, uses algorithmic tools to solve puzzles, which makes this book extremely informative and inspiring. Together with the young police officer Notation and the goofy Protocol Sock (Socks), Franek follows the trail of conspirators, discovering new and exciting twists.
This book is ideal for computer science students, amateur detectives, and anyone who wants to expand their knowledge of algorithms in an accessible and engaging way. Each chapter reveals new ideas for algorithms and also discusses their technical side, allowing the reader to understand how these tools work in practice.
